Latest Patents
Anschutz's latest patents include an "Assistive Driving Aid" and "Systems and Methods for Mobile Activity Monitoring." The Assistive Driving Aid focuses on providing feedback to drivers by acknowledging their performance of essential driving requisites. This system tracks the time elapsed before a driver confirms their actions and offers reminders when necessary. The Mobile Activity Monitoring system utilizes pressure sensors placed under wheelchair cushions to measure weight-shift activities. This data is transmitted wirelessly to a central database, allowing users and caregivers to monitor activity levels and encourage regular exercise.
